Our Dysprosium (Dy) Sputtering Targets are meticulously crafted by Goodfellow Corp. with a purity of 99.0%. These targets, with a thickness of 1mm and a diameter ranging from 50 to 75mm, are ideal for sputtering applications in various industries. With exceptional atomic, electrical, mechanical, physical, and thermal properties, including a high tensile strength of 248.00 MPa and a melting point of 1412.00°C, these targets ensure reliable performance. Dysprosium is a stable lanthanide metal, widely used for producing magnetic alloys and in nuclear applications. Customize your order for delivery in 4-5 weeks to meet your specific requirements.

Product Specifications

Atomic Properties Atomic Number
66
Atomic Properties Atomic Radius Goldschmidt
0 nm
Atomic Properties Atomic Weight
162.50000 amu
Atomic Properties Crystal Structure
Hexagonal Close Packed
Atomic Properties Electronic Structure
Xe4f106s2
Atomic Properties Ionization Potential Number
1 | 2
Atomic Properties Ionization Potential Number 1
5.93 eV
Atomic Properties Ionization Potential Number 2
11.67 eV
Atomic Properties Natural Isotope Distribution Mass Number
156 | 158 | 160 | 161 | 162 | 163 | 164
Atomic Properties Natural Isotope Distribution Mass Number 156
0.06 %
Atomic Properties Natural Isotope Distribution Mass Number 158
0.10 %
Atomic Properties Natural Isotope Distribution Mass Number 160
2.34 %
Atomic Properties Natural Isotope Distribution Mass Number 161
18.90 %
Atomic Properties Natural Isotope Distribution Mass Number 162
25.50 %
Atomic Properties Natural Isotope Distribution Mass Number 163
24.90 %
Atomic Properties Natural Isotope Distribution Mass Number 164
28.20 %
Atomic Properties Thermal Neutron Absorption Cross Section
930 Barns
Atomic Properties Valences Shown
3
Electrical Properties Electrical Resistivity At 20 Degree Celsiu
91 µΩ·cm
Electrical Properties Temperature Coefficient At 0 To 100 Degree
0.00120 k-1
Material Material
DysprosiumDiscovered by P.E. Lecoq de Boisbaudran in 1886 in Paris, France. Dysprosium is a silvery metal of the lanthanide group. It is relatively stable in air, reacts violently with water and dissolves in acids. Applications for this element are limited, but it is used as an alloying element to produce an alloy used for magnets, and as a poison in nuclear reactors where it stops the reaction from getting out of hand. The abundance in the Earth's crust of dysprosium is 6 ppm.
Mechanical Properties Bulk Modulus Polycrystalline
39.2 GPa
Mechanical Properties Hardness Vickers Polycrystalline
55 Kgf mm-2
Mechanical Properties Material Condition
Polycrystalline
Mechanical Properties Poissons Ratio Polycrystalline
0.232
Mechanical Properties Tensile Modulus Polycrystalline
63.10 GPa
Mechanical Properties Tensile Strength Polycrystalline
248.00 MPa
Mechanical Properties Yield Strength Polycrystalline
228.0 MPa

Physical Properties Boiling Point
2562 ºC
Physical Properties Density At 20 Degree Celsius C Temperature
8.536 g·cm-3

Thermal Properties Coefficient Of Thermal Expansion At 0 To 100
8.600 x10-6 K-1
Thermal Properties Latent Heat Of Evaporation
1725 Jg-1
Thermal Properties Latent Heat Of Fusion
105.00 Jg-1
Thermal Properties Melting Point
1412.00 ºC
